## Fan-out restart procedure

If Stormcrier's weather-alert fan-out stalls, don't just bounce the workers — drain the pending queue first, or you'll double-send alerts to every subscriber in the affected region. Future maintainers: the retry backoff is deliberately aggressive, so resist the urge to soften it. After draining, restart with the standard settings, which are as follows.

config for bahop-baduf:
[kasion]
team = lamath
access_code = ac_d807e5
host = kasion.paliqcloud.corp
port = 4000
owner = julix.tamvan
peer = frair.qorvelsoft.local

**Q: The string-extraction script (Lintern) stopped writing to the translation vault — what now?**

Yep, known issue. When Lintern crashes mid-extraction, it leaves the translation vault sealed, and the next run fails with a cryptic lock error. Don't delete the lockfile — that corrupts the catalog. Instead, run Lintern with the unseal flag from the repo root. It'll pause and ask for one credential before continuing: the recovery passphrase, listed right below.

vault phrase of hawep-kagag = quenox-aldath-zordor-fraael-fenwyn-raldor

Subject: DR drill results — Harrowfield telemetry gateway. Team, Thursday's disaster-recovery drill for the Ploughline farm-equipment telemetry gateway went cleanly: we failed over from the Dunmere site to the Coldbrook standby in eleven minutes, and tractor telemetry resumed with no data loss. For future maintainers: the failover script requires unsealing the Ploughline credentials vault at the standby site. For the next drill, unseal it using the recovery passphrase noted below.

recovery phrase for bawef-kagag: druath-aldix-brieth-weniel-sorox

Ticket #2907 — Signature check fails on report builder export

Support: customers exporting from the Tallyvane report builder see a signature verification error after the sorting-stability patch. The patch changed row ordering in grouped exports, which altered the serialized payload, so exports signed before the patch now fail verification against cached manifests. Advise customers to regenerate reports; old exports cannot be re-verified. Fresh exports are signed with the key below.

signing key of fadug-haweg = bky19_x2JJNa4RuE34mQa9TgK